Merlin Rohl has endured a pretty challenging start to his career at Everton.

Everton signed Merlin Rohl from Freiburg last summer, with the loan deal containing an obligation to buy worth £17m if the Toffees stay up.

Rohl has dealt with injuries for large parts of the season but managed to complete only his second 90 minutes in the 1-0 win against Aston Villa last weekend.

David Moyes heaped praise on Rohl after the game and admitted there’s still so much more to come from the 23-year-old.

That said, Rohl has just released a statement on his newly set-up Instagram account which speaks volumes about his character.

Merlin Rohl has a message for Everton fans and the wider population

Everton fans were blown away by Rohl’s first interview for the club after signing on deadline day.

The 2002-born spoke with such maturity, and supporters immediately spotted how intelligent and thoughtful he was.

Now, the German youth international has just put out a statement on social media which further evinces that notion,

“Hey everyone, I want to give you insights on my profile behind the scenes of a professional footballer, share my thoughts on different topics, show my love for football, convey my joy in photography,” Rohl wrote.

“And keep consciousness of my actions within these things. I do not want to create a place where it is exclusively about my person and where my sporting successes can be admired in pictures.

“In my first post I look back on the year 2025. A year shaped by sporting and health ups and downs. And filled with psychological richness.

“I am very grateful for my privileged life and my path, which was made possible for me through luck, coincidence, a lot of work, physical prerequisites and a family situation.

“I admire every person who keeps fighting against obstacles in their life and stands strong against inner battles and external influences. Yours, Merlin.”

David Moyes has been really impressed with Merlin Rohl behind the scenes

Whilst Everton fans perhaps haven’t seen the best of Rohl yet, Moyes spoke about how impressed he’s been with the midfielder in training.

“We’ve been really impressed with what we’ve seen from Merlin,” the Scotsman told the Liverpool Echo.

“Certainly, his physicals are something else, they really are, so there’s lots about him we like. I think he’s not quite got into his rhythm and it might take him a wee while this time.”

It’s easy to forget Rohl is still such a young player who is still adapting to a new country, culture and football club.

Rohl thanked Everton fans for their support after the Villa game, explaining that their loudness is something he’s never experienced before.
